30 Days Wild - Day 8 ~ 8th June 2015 ~
Not much to report from today apart from a visit to the pools on my patch. There were at least 4 young Lapwings still, as well as plenty of adults. I also saw the 2 adult Egyptian Geese and their 4 youngsters. A couple of Black-headed Gulls and hirundines hunted the insects flying above the pools and I also saw some Woodlarks, a pair of Tufted Duck, a pair of Moorhens doing a changeover on a nest in a tree of at least 2 eggs and heard lots of Song Thrushes singing.
